Job Description

Position Summary

Working under the supervision of the Program Director and in collaboration with the Program Coordinator, the Program Instructor is responsible for providing an exciting, quality summer learning experience that will result in students achieving true personal and professional development success in accordance with Evoluer House policies and curriculum. We’re looking for energetic and nurturing candidates who have experience working with traditionally underserved youth and have skills to teach and empower teen girls.

Our program is designed to promote emotional, mental, and social well-being, to equip girls with the tools they need to become college-bound and career-ready, and break the cycle of intergenerational poverty. We are on a mission to help produce strong female leadership in the workforce by investing in the collective well-being and power of young women and girls.

Reports to: Program Director and Program Coordinator

Salary: $30 - $35/hr. (dependent upon experience)

Type: Part-time - Experienced

Start date: End of June through August 2024. Approximately 9-11 hrs./ per week.

Location: Hybrid. Requires some travel to the office in Philadelphia, PA.

Duties and Responsibilities:

• Instruct 35-40 teen girls in the designated Evoluer House Personal and Professional Development Program curriculum that will result in students achieving true personal development success in accordance with Evoluer House policies.

• Create a welcoming, joyful, safe, caring, and inclusive online workshop environment for all. • Effectively create and maintain culturally relevant, gender-responsive and trauma-informed classroom environment for a diverse group of teen girls.

• Compassionately meet the developmentally appropriate needs of all 13–18-year-old teen girls to ensure that all students are engaged and actively learning course material. (Working with students one-on-one when they need extra help or attention)

• Understand, respond to, and support all children’s individual identities, strengths, needs and differences.

• Tracking and evaluating student academic progress

• Develop quality, creative lesson plans that involve visual and hands-on/minds-on learning. • Prepare and submit weekly lesson plans to the Program Director; Work directly with Program Coordinator to ensure all standards of operations are met.

• Rehearse student Commencement Ceremony speakers

• Maintain and submit all paperwork in a timely fashion (student progress and attendance records, and incident/injury reports). Read, review, and follow guidelines outlined in the Instructor/Parent Handbook.

• Other duties and tasks may be assigned as required. Supervisors can modify, change, or add to the duties of this description at any time without notice.

Preferred Education:

• Undergraduate degree and/or master’s degree in related field.

Experience, Essential Skills & Abilities:

• Previous experience teaching personal and workforce development or a related subject. • Demonstrated experience and maturity in managing and engaging a classroom of thirty-five to forty, 13–18-year-olds; proven ability to command a room of students.

• Proven effectiveness in guiding classroom activity, keeping all discussion on task and thinking quickly/creatively in the face of unexpected questions or comments.

• Excellent time management and organizational skills.

• Exceptional communication skills.

• Have a high investment towards effecting a positive change within girls and young women’s lives and a congruency with the Evoluer House mission.

• Demonstrate a positive and flexible attitude towards co-workers, children, parents, and visitors. • Must be able to commit to a full nine-week summer program schedule and attend weekly staff meetings.

• Must be able to commit to teacher training workshops prior to the program's start date. • Must pass and maintain all required background checks.

About The Evoluer House

Evoluer House, a White House recognized award-winning nonprofit organization, delivers evidence-based empowerment programs that equip traditionally underserved girls of color nationwide with essential tools to become college-bound, career-ready and break the cycle of intergenerational poverty. As a testament to our success, 100% of Evoluer program graduates attend a four-year college or other institutes of higher learning; we boast a 20-year record of producing community leaders and difference makers; and more than 3,000 girls have accomplished their career goals.
